" wrote:

I assume that you are bring the actual TEXT data (and not just primary
keys) from Access into the Pivot Table.
Therefore, the size of the file will be dependent upon the length of
the text in each cell (unlike numeric data which is of constant size).
Is it possible that in this years Q2 data there are many records with
substantially longer text?
